Four Girls (2008)

Four girls bahrain filmFour Girls tells the story of four young women from Bahrain and the struggles they go throughin their attempt to assert their rights and live their lives as they desire. The film is directed byHussain Al Hulaybi and was written by Hamad Al Chehabi and Hamad Al Shihabi. The womenare played by Hiba Al Dari, Soad Ali, Eptissam Al Ataoui, and Shayma Janahi. The ladies arebrought together by coincidence and form a strong, unbreakable bond that makes them strongerfriends than they ever could have imagined. They use that friendship to help guide them throughthe struggles of life in Bahrain.

The women all face money problems of varying kinds so they decide to start a car wash. It’s ajarring thing for those around them and they receive criticism from all angles. They perseverewith their desires though and eventually they have a successful business running and they feelgood about themselves. Four Girls is about women’s rights and the issues they face in Bahrain. Itfeatures excellent storytelling and talented performers putting on a great show for you.
